Advanced MCP Features 🐡
Dive deeper into the Model Context Protocol
Now that you've got the basics of MCP down, it's time to dive deeper into the MCP features that will help you build more advanced AI connected apps.

## System Requirements
- [git][git] v2.18 or greater
- [NodeJS][node] v22.13.0 or greater
- [npm][npm] v8.16.0 or greater
All of these must be available in your `PATH`. To verify things are set up
properly, you can run this:
```shell
git --version
node --version
npm --version
```
If you have trouble with any of these, learn more about the PATH environment
variable and how to fix it here for [windows][win-path] or
[mac/linux][mac-path].
## Setup
Use the Epic Workshop CLI to get this setup:
```sh nonumber
npx --yes epicshop@latest add advanced-mcp-features
```
To make sure your environment is running correctly, please follow these
additional steps:
1. Run the workshop app with `npm start`
2. Open
[the last exercise solution](http://localhost:5639/exercise/05/03/solution?preview=solution)
3. Click the "Start App" button
4. Click the "Connect" button
You'll know it's working if you see a green dot and the word "Connected" in the
MCP Inspector app.
